Class NamedNodeMap
Namespace: Aspose.Html.Collections
Assembly: Aspose.HTML.dll (25.1.0)
Reprezentuje kolekce atributů, které lze přistupovat podle jména.
[ComVisible(true)]
[DOMObject]
[DOMName("NamedNodeMap")]
public class NamedNodeMap : DOMObject, INotifyPropertyChanged
Dědění
object ← DOMObject ← NamedNodeMap
Implementuje
Děděné členy
DOMObject.GetPlatformType(), object.GetType(), object.MemberwiseClone(), object.ToString(), object.Equals(object?), object.Equals(object?, object?), object.ReferenceEquals(object?, object?), object.GetHashCode()
Vlastnosti
Délka
Počet uzlů v této mapě.
[DOMName("length")]
public int Length { get; }
Hodnota vlastnosti
this[int]
Vrátí položku na indexu v mapě. Pokud je index větší nebo roven počtu uzlů v této mapě, vrátí to null.
[DOMName("item")]
public Attr this[int index] { get; }
Hodnota vlastnosti
this[string]
Získá Aspose.Html.Dom.Attr s uvedeným názvem.
public Attr this[string name] { get; }
Hodnota vlastnosti
Metody
GetNamedItem(string)
Získá uzel specifikovaný názvem.
[DOMName("getNamedItem")]
[DOMNamedPropertyGetter]
public Attr GetNamedItem(string name)
Parametry
name
string
Název uzlu.
Vrací
Vrátí uzel.
GetNamedItemNS(string, string)
Získá uzel specifikovaný místním názvem a URI prostoru názvů.
[DOMName("getNamedItemNS")]
public Attr GetNamedItemNS(string namespaceURI, string localName)
Parametry
namespaceURI
string
URI prostoru názvů.
localName
string
Název místního.
Vrací
Vrátí uzel.
RemoveNamedItem(string)
Odstraní uzel specifikovaný názvem.
[DOMName("removeNamedItem")]
public Attr RemoveNamedItem(string name)
Parametry
name
string
Název prvku.
Vrací
Odstraněný uzel.
RemoveNamedItemNS(string, string)
Odstraní uzel specifikovaný místním názvem a URI prostoru názvů.
[DOMName("removeNamedItemNS")]
public Attr RemoveNamedItemNS(string namespaceURI, string localName)
Parametry
namespaceURI
string
URI prostoru názvů.
localName
string
Název místního.
Vrací
Vrátí uzel.
SetNamedItem(Attr)
Přidá uzel pomocí jeho atributu nodeName. Pokud je uzel s tímto názvem již přítomen v této mapě, je nahrazen novým. Nahrazení uzlu samotným sebou nemá žádný účinek.
[DOMName("setNamedItem")]
public Attr SetNamedItem(Attr attr)
Parametry
attr
Attr
Atribut.
Vrací
Vrátí uzel.
Výjimky
SetNamedItemNS(Attr)
Přidá uzel pomocí jeho namespaceURI a localName. Pokud je uzel s tímto URI prostoru názvů a tímto místním názvem již přítomen v této mapě, je nahrazen novým. Nahrazení uzlu samotným sebou nemá žádný účinek.
[DOMName("setNamedItemNS")]
public Attr SetNamedItemNS(Attr attr)
Parametry
attr
Attr
Atribut.
Vrací
Vrátí uzel.
Výjimky
Viz také
IEnumerable<t> </t>